An information system has to have limitations imposed on users who are on a 'need to know basis'. Once a user has been retained in a capacity then the information system can be programmed to accept the user's authorization. It would be unproductive for an Administration Assistant, to have the same access to information as a Manager.

The term Data is derived from the word 'Datum' which means raw facts and figures whereas Information is processed data. Data is irrelevant to user whereas Information is meaningful and useful to user.

A Label control is used to display text to the user, whereas a Textbox control allows the user to input text. Labels are typically used for displaying information or instructions, while Textboxes are used for user input.
